Bukowina Tatrzanska Vacation Guide
Bukowina Tatrzanska is a charming town located in the Lesser Poland Voivodeship of Poland. Established in the 17th century, this picturesque destination is nestled in the heart of the Tatra Mountains, offering breathtaking views and a wide range of activities for visitors to enjoy. With a population of approximately 7,000 residents, Bukowina Tatrzanska is a popular vacation spot for both locals and tourists alike.
Best Time to Visit Bukowina Tatrzanska, Poland
Bukowina Tatrzanska experiences a continental climate, characterized by cold winters and mild summers. The best time to visit this enchanting town is during the summer months, from June to August, when the weather is pleasant and ideal for outdoor activities. During this time, temperatures range from 15°C to 25°C (59°F to 77°F), providing a comfortable environment for exploring the natural beauty of the surrounding area.
If you prefer cooler temperatures and winter sports, visiting Bukowina Tatrzanska during the winter months can be a great option. From December to February, the town transforms into a winter wonderland, offering opportunities for skiing, snowboarding, and other snow-related activities. The average temperature during this time ranges from -5°C to -10°C (23°F to 14°F), creating the perfect conditions for winter enthusiasts.

Top Sights of Bukowina Tatrzanska, Poland
Bukowina Tatrzanska is home to several captivating sights that should not be missed. Here are five top places to visit in Bukowina Tatrzanska:
1. Jaszczurówka Chapel
The Jaszczurówka Chapel is a unique wooden church known for its intricate architecture and stunning mountain backdrop. This charming chapel is a popular spot for weddings and offers a peaceful atmosphere for visitors to admire.
2. Wysokie Tatry
Wysokie Tatry, also known as the High Tatras, is a mountain range that stretches across Poland and Slovakia. Bukowina Tatrzanska serves as a gateway to this majestic natural wonder, offering opportunities for hiking, climbing, and enjoying panoramic views.
3. Morskie Oko
Morskie Oko, meaning "Eye of the Sea," is a breathtaking glacial lake located in the Tatra Mountains. Surrounded by towering peaks, this picturesque destination is a favorite among nature enthusiasts and photographers.
4. Terma Bania
Terma Bania is a modern thermal complex that features a variety of pools, saunas, and wellness facilities. Visitors can relax and rejuvenate in the warm mineral-rich waters while enjoying stunning views of the surrounding mountains.
5. Niedzica Castle
Located near Bukowina Tatrzanska, Niedzica Castle is a medieval fortress situated on the banks of Lake Czorsztyn. This well-preserved castle offers guided tours, exhibitions, and stunning views of the surrounding landscape.

What is the nearest airport to Bukowina Tatrzanska?
The nearest airport to Bukowina Tatrzanska is John Paul II International Airport Kraków-Balice, located approximately 100 kilometers away. From the airport, visitors can easily reach Bukowina Tatrzanska by car or public transportation.
